The Value of Personalized Attention

One of the most significant advantages of hiring a tutor for your online statistics class is personalized attention. Unlike traditional classroom settings, online courses can often feel isolating. A tutor can provide one-on-one guidance tailored to your specific needs, helping you understand complex concepts at your own pace. This personalized learning approach not only enhances comprehension but also builds confidence in tackling challenging material.

Benefits of One-on-One Tutoring:

  • Custom Learning Plans: Tutors can create lesson plans tailored to your strengths and weaknesses.
  • Immediate Feedback: Get real-time assistance on assignments and concepts you struggle with.
  • Study Techniques: Tutors can teach effective study strategies that align with your learning style.

Time Management and Accountability

Managing your time effectively is crucial in an online learning environment. Life's distractions can easily derail your study schedule, leading to procrastination, especially in a subject like statistics that requires consistent practice. A tutor can provide the structure and accountability you may need, ensuring that you stay on track with assignments and study sessions.

How a Tutor Helps with Time Management:

  • Scheduled Sessions: Regularly scheduled sessions create a routine, making it easier to allocate time for studies.
  • Goal Setting: A tutor can help you set and achieve realistic study goals, breaking down large tasks into manageable sections.
  • Distraction Minimization: With a tutor, you are more likely to stay engaged and focused during sessions, reducing the chances of distractions.

Financial Considerations

While hiring a tutor comes with its costs, it’s essential to evaluate this investment in your education. Consider the potential return on investment (ROI) that comes with better grades, improved understanding, and potentially higher earning potential in your future career. Many find that short-term costs are outweighed by the long-term benefits of mastering a challenging subject like statistics.

Tutoring Options:

  • Freelancers vs. Tutoring Centers: Assess whether you're looking for a freelance tutor, who may offer personalized pricing, or a tutoring center with structured programs.
  • Group Tutoring: Some may find group sessions to be a more cost-effective solution while still benefiting from tutor guidance.
  • Online Platforms: There are various online platforms where tutors offer their services at competitive rates.

Finding the Right Tutor

Choosing the right tutor can significantly impact your learning experience. It's essential to find someone whose teaching style aligns with your learning preferences. Here are a few tips for selecting the right tutor for your online statistics class:

  • Check Qualifications: Ensure that the tutor has strong credentials in statistics, such as a degree or relevant teaching experience.
  • Read Reviews: Look at testimonials from past students to assess effectiveness and compatibility.
  • Trial Sessions: Many tutors offer a trial session at a lower cost. Take advantage of this to see if the tutor's style works for you.

Self-Study vs Tutoring

While tutoring offers many benefits, self-study has its place too. Some students may thrive independently, finding resources like textbooks, online forums, and video tutorials sufficient. It’s crucial to gauge your learning style and capabilities accurately.

Considerations for Self-Study:

  • Motivation: Are you self-disciplined enough to follow a study plan?
  • Resource Availability: Do you have access to sufficient learning resources?
  • Understanding Limits: Can you identify when you need help, or will you struggle in silence?

In many cases, a combination of tutoring and self-study may yield the best results.

Practical Tips for Statistics Success

  • Practice Regularly: Statistics is a skill that improves with practice. Make sure to work on problems consistently.
  • Engage with Study Groups: Collaborating with peers can enhance understanding and provide diverse perspectives on concepts.
  • Utilize Online Resources: Websites and tools specifically designed for statistics can supplement your learning.

Q: How much does hiring a tutor for statistics typically cost?

A: The cost of hiring a tutor varies widely, ranging from $20 to $100 per hour depending on their qualifications, experience, and location.
